5. Your Rights Under the GDPR
As a data subject under the GDPR, you have the following rights:
- Right to Access: You have the right to request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
- Right to Rectification: You have the right to request correction of any inaccuracies in your personal data.
- Right to Erasure (“Right to be Forgotten”): You have the right to request the deletion of your personal data under certain conditions.
- Right to Restrict Processing: You have the right to request that we restrict the processing of your personal data in certain situations.
- Right to Data Portability: You have the right to request a copy of your personal data in a structured, commonly used, and machine-readable format and to transmit that data to another controller.
- Right to Object: You have the right to object to the processing of your personal data under certain conditions.
- Right to Withdraw Consent: If we process your data based on your consent, you have the right to withdraw that consent at any time.
